你知道吗?最近我在网上闲逛的时候,无意间发现了一个宝藏——软件安全试题!这让我想起了小时候做谜题的乐趣,不禁让我跃跃欲试。于是,我决定深入挖掘这个话题,从多个角度来聊聊这些试题,希望能给你带来一些启发和乐趣。
一、试题背后的故事

你知道吗,这些软件安全试题可是大有来头呢!它们来源于各大高校、培训机构,甚至是一些权威机构的考试。这些试题不仅考验了我们对软件安全的理解和掌握程度,还让我们在解决问题的过程中,锻炼了逻辑思维和应变能力。
二、试题的类型与特点

软件安全试题种类繁多,大致可以分为以下几类:
1. 名词解释:这类试题要求我们对软件安全领域的专业术语进行解释,如TPM、PAM、umask等。这不仅能帮助我们巩固知识点,还能提高我们的语言表达能力。
2. 论述题:这类试题要求我们针对某个问题进行深入分析和论述,如“本地登录与远程登录的区别”、“数据泄露的应对措施”等。这考验了我们的综合分析能力和文字表达能力。
3. 案例分析:这类试题要求我们结合实际案例,分析问题并提出解决方案。如“勒索软件的预防、应对和善后方法”、“heartbleed漏洞的成因及防范措施”等。这让我们在实战中提升技能。
4. 编程题:这类试题要求我们编写代码,解决实际问题。如“设计一个支持AES和SM4加密算法的接口”、“实现一个基于ECB和CBC操作模式的加密算法”等。这考验了我们的编程能力和算法设计能力。
这些试题的特点是:内容丰富、形式多样、难度适中。它们既能满足不同层次读者的需求,又能激发我们的学习兴趣。
三、如何应对软件安全试题

面对这些软件安全试题,我们应该如何应对呢?
1. 夯实基础:只有掌握了扎实的理论基础,才能在解题过程中游刃有余。因此,我们要认真学习相关教材,掌握软件安全的基本概念、原理和方法。
2. 多做题:实践是检验真理的唯一标准。通过大量做题,我们可以熟悉试题类型,提高解题速度和准确率。
3. 交流与分享:与同学、老师或同行交流,分享解题心得,可以拓宽我们的思路,提高解题能力。
4. 关注时事:软件安全领域日新月异,我们要关注行业动态,了解新技术、新趋势,以便在解题时能够灵活运用。
四、软件安全试题的价值
软件安全试题不仅有助于我们提高自身能力,还具有以下价值:
1. 提升安全意识:通过做题,我们可以了解软件安全的重要性,提高自身的安全意识。
2. 促进知识积累:做题过程中,我们会接触到许多新知识、新技能,从而丰富自己的知识体系。
3. 培养团队协作能力:在解题过程中,我们可以与团队成员共同探讨、分析问题,提高团队协作能力。
4. 为职业发展助力:掌握软件安全知识,有助于我们在职场中脱颖而出,为职业发展奠定基础。
软件安全试题就像一把钥匙,打开了我们通往知识殿堂的大门。让我们抓住这把钥匙,开启一段精彩的软件安全之旅吧!